Autopsy Fails to Explain Ambulance Crash - Vermont


An autopsy failed to shed any light into why a Bennington EMT crashed while driving a patient to the hospital.

Dale Long, 49, was killed Monday in a crash on the West Road. A patient in the ambulance was being treated for life-threatening injuries. Two other rescue workers are OK. The driver of another vehicle involved is also OK.

Police are now awaiting toxicology reports to see if Long suffered some sort of medical condition prior to the crash.

There's still no word on whether a hail storm in the area contributed to the crash.

Meanwhile, memorial plans for Long are still being finalized because such a large turnout is expected.
